1. Decoding the Shelf Life of Armani Lipsticks
First things first, let’s talk numbers. Most lipsticks, including those from the legendary Armani, have a shelf life of around two years. However, this doesn’t mean they’re automatically bad after that period. Factors like storage conditions and usage frequency play a huge role. Think of it like a fine wine – some get better with age, others... not so much. 🍷
But here’s a fun fact: Armani lipsticks often come with a little symbol on the packaging, usually a jar with a number inside. This indicates the period of use after opening. For instance, if it says "12M," it means the lipstick is good for 12 months after you first pop the cap. Handy, right?
2. Signs Your Lipstick Has Gone Bad
Now, how do you know when it’s time to say goodbye to your beloved tube? There are a few telltale signs:
- Color Change: If your vibrant red suddenly looks like it’s been dipped in tea, it might be past its prime.
- Smell: A rancid scent is a clear sign that bacteria have taken over. Trust your nose – if it smells funky, it’s time to chuck it.
- Texture: If your smooth-as-silk formula has turned grainy or separated, it’s probably gone bad.
Remember, using expired makeup can lead to skin irritation, infections, and other nasties. So, when in doubt, throw it out! 🚮
3. Tips to Extend the Life of Your Armani Lipsticks
Want to keep your lipsticks looking and feeling fresh for as long as possible? Here are some pro tips:
- Storage: Keep your lipsticks away from direct sunlight and heat. A cool, dry place is ideal.
- Cleanliness: Always use a clean applicator or brush. Dirty brushes can introduce bacteria and shorten the lifespan of your lipstick.
- Seal It Tight: Ensure the cap is securely closed after each use to prevent oxidation and contamination.
